Best time to go to Portadown

The best time to visit Portadown is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. July is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ain. January is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January39.9°F (4.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
February40.6°F (4.8°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
March42.3°F (5.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
April45.9°F (7.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ighAverage
May50.5°F (10.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
June55.8°F (13.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
July58.1°F (14.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ly High
August57.4°F (14.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
September54.5°F (12.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ighAverage
October50.2°F (10.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age
November44.8°F (7.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owSlightly Low
December41.2°F (5.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age

The nearest major airports for your trip to Portadown

Traveling to Portadown, Northern Ireland, you have a few airport options. George Best Belfast City Airport (BHD) is located 26 miles away, with nearby accommodations like The Fitzwilliam Hotel (3 miles), The Merchant Hotel (2 miles), and Culloden Estate & Spa (4 miles). Another option is Belfast International Airport (BFS), 18 miles from Portadown, offering hotels such as Keef Halla Country House (2 miles), Doubletree by Hilton Belfast Templepatrick (6 miles), and Dunadry Hotel and Gardens (4 miles). For a more distant choice, City of Derry Airport (LDY) is 51 miles away, with options including Bishop's Gate Hotel (7 miles) and Da Vinci's Hotel Derry (6 miles).

When is the best time to go to Portadown?
The best time to go to Portadown is during the summer months, from June to August, when the weather is mildest and there are more daylight hours.During these months, average temperatures range from 15°C to 20°C (59°F to 68°F), making it pleasant for exploring the town and its surroundings. The longer daylight hours, sometimes extending past 9 PM, allow for extended sightseeing and outdoor activities. This period is ideal for couples and families looking to enjoy Portadown's parks, like the scenic Craigavon Lakes, or attend local events that often take place during the summer.Spring (April to May) and Autumn (September to October) also offer agreeable conditions with fewer crowds. Temperatures are cooler, averaging between 10°C and 15°C (50°F to 59°F), but the natural landscapes around Portadown are particularly pretty with blooming flowers in spring and changing foliage in autumn.
